The University of Hull's online Master of Arts in Creative Writing is a two-year course where writers from across the world develop their literary craft. Fostering an atmosphere of collaboration, course modules include Writer's Craft, Writing The Short Story, Writing The Novel and Writing From Life, culminating in The Writer's Portfolio - a long-form piece of original work with accompanying academic commentary.In January 2024, this cohort, comprising writers from the Americas, Europe, Asia and Australia, gathered in Kingston-Upon-Hull to celebrate their graduation. Having spent the previous two years building friendships, critiquing one another's work, pushing creative boundaries and exploring new ways of writing, many finally met in person.As congratulations, conversations (and champagne) flowed, the idea to celebrate this success with the production of an anthology was born. Unrestricted by genre or style, all were encouraged to offer work which expressed themselves freely and showcased skills developed throughout the course.With each contributor's distinctive voice, this anthology aims to manifest Hull University's motto and show each of these writers, "Carrying the light of learning".
